The Physics Behind The Orbit

This simulator uses a central inverse-square gravitational field. A slower tangential launch speed causes the planet to fall inward into a tighter ellipse, a tuned speed produces a near-circular orbit, and a speed above escape launches the body onto an open trajectory.

F = GMm / r^2 v_c = sqrt(GM / r) v_esc = sqrt(2GM / r) a = v^2 / r
